Taylor Swift Confirms New Music Is Coming as She Unveils a Mural Hidden With Clues

Taylor Swift is finally giving us an update on that mysterious April 26 countdown. On the eve of her big announcement, the "Delicate" singer made a surprise appearance in Nashville as she unveiled a wall mural created by artist Kelsey Montague. Wearing a butterfly crop set and pink hair, Taylor delighted fans by taking a number of selfies and making another big announcement: new music is coming and the mural is riddled with hidden clues. The wall mural features two butterfly wings with tons of colorful imagery featuring hearts, rainbows, flowers, and cats. Over the past week, Taylor has made many references to the things featured in the mural through her cryptic Instagram posts. There has also been a lot of speculation that Taylor's new album will be all about metamorphosis as she "sheds her skin," so to speak, and moves into the next chapter of her career. Perhaps the wings symbolize the theme of the new album and the images represent all the songs.

In between the wings, there is also writing that reads "ME!" in all caps. It's possible this could be a clue about the album title or even the album title itself. In her sixth album, Reputation, Taylor spent most of the time putting the old Taylor to rest and reflecting on how the media portrayed her over the years. Maybe she's using this next album as an opportunity to finally show us her true self. It would definitely make for a full-circle moment, seeing as this year is the 13th anniversary of Taylor's debut album, which also featured butterfly imagery through.
